A brief summary of Doddshill in Norfolk

Doddshill is a settlement located in Norfolk, England.

Property prices in Doddshill show an average sale price of £319,605, based on 50 recent transactions recorded by HM Land Registry.

There were no crimes reported in the immediate area during the most recent reporting period. This makes Doddshill a particularly low-crime area.

Doddshill has one conservation area within its boundaries: Dershingham. Planning applications within or near this conservation area are subject to additional scrutiny to preserve the architectural and historic character of the area. Homeowners and developers should be aware that permitted development rights may be restricted.

Ecology & Nature Designations

The area around Doddshill includes 1 Sites of Special Scientific Interest (SSSI): Dersingham Bog SSSI; 1 Areas of Outstanding Natural Beauty (AONB): Norfolk Coast; 1 Special Areas of Conservation (SAC): Roydon Common & Dersingham Bog; 1 Ramsar Wetland Sites: Dersingham Bog. These designations may affect planning decisions, as proposals near protected sites require environmental impact assessment and may face additional restrictions.

Planning Activity in Doddshill

In the last 24 months, 35 planning applications were submitted near Doddshill. Of these, 92% were approved, with an average decision time of 40 days.

This is slightly above the national average of approximately 87%, indicating a broadly favourable planning environment near Doddshill.

The average decision time of 40 days is within the government's 8-week statutory target for minor applications, indicating an efficient planning department.

The most common application types near Doddshill were tree works (15), full planning applications (13), discharge of conditions (3). The significant number of tree-related applications is typical for areas with mature tree cover or active tree preservation orders.

Application Outcomes

  • Approved: 23 applications
  • Refused: 0 applications
  • Withdrawn: 2 applications
  • Awaiting decision: 10 applications
